The motor mounts are easy to make, I only set myself on fire once during the process. You might be able to extend the existing mounts forward. Mine are pretty hack looking due to the fact I wasn't very sober while making them hence the flaming me, but they work. I had to clearance the tranny tunnel where the firewall and floorpan pinch weld together to fit a 727 in there.

The wheels are factory Intrepid wheels, which have the same bolt pattern as the old RWD Mopars and five-lug Dakotas.
